## 远程调试Hadoop集群配置方法在大数据处理领域,Hadoop是一个非常重要的工具,它能够帮助企业处理海量数据。但是,Hadoop集群的配置和调试可能会遇到一些问题,特别是在远程调试时。本文将介绍一些远程调试Hadoop集群配置的方法。### 1. 使用SSH进行远程调试SSH(Secure Shell)是一种网络协议,用于在不安全的网络中提供安全的远程登录会话。通过SSH,您可以远程登录到Hadoop集群中的任何节点,并执行命令来调试集群配置。#### 步骤1:确保SSH服务已安装并运行在开始之前,您需要确保SSH服务已安装并运行在您的Hadoop集群中。如果您使用的是Linux系统,可以使用以下命令检查SSH服务是否已安装:```bashssh -V```如果SSH服务已安装,您将看到SSH版本号。如果没有安装,您需要先安装SSH服务。#### 步骤2:配置SSH免密登录为了方便远程调试,您可以配置SSH免密登录。这样,您就可以在不输入密码的情况下登录到Hadoop集群中的任何节点。以下是配置SSH免密登录的步骤:1. 在本地机器上生成SSH密钥对: ```bash ssh-keygen -t rsa ```2. 将公钥复制到Hadoop集群中的所有节点: ```bash ssh-copy-id -i ~/.ssh/id_rsa.pub root@
```3. 测试免密登录是否成功: ```bash ssh root@ ```如果免密登录成功,您将直接进入Hadoop节点的命令行界面,而无需输入密码。#### 步骤3:远程调试Hadoop集群配置现在,您可以通过SSH远程登录到Hadoop集群中的任何节点,并执行命令来调试集群配置。例如,您可以使用以下命令查看Hadoop集群的配置文件:```bashssh root@ cat /etc/hadoop/core-site.xml```您还可以使用以下命令查看Hadoop集群的日志文件,以查找可能的配置问题:```bashssh root@ tail -f /var/log/hadoop/hadoop-root-namenode-.log```### 2. 使用Hadoop Web UI进行远程调试除了使用SSH进行远程调试外,您还可以使用Hadoop Web UI来远程调试Hadoop集群配置。Hadoop Web UI是一个基于Web的界面,可以用来查看Hadoop集群的状态和配置。#### 步骤1:启动Hadoop Web UI在Hadoop集群中,您需要确保Hadoop Web UI已启动。默认情况下,Hadoop Web UI在端口50070上运行。您可以通过以下命令启动Hadoop Web UI:```bashhadoop-daemon.sh start jps```#### 步骤2:访问Hadoop Web UI现在,您可以通过浏览器访问Hadoop Web UI来查看Hadoop集群的状态和配置。在浏览器中输入以下URL:```http://:50070```您将看到Hadoop Web UI的主页,其中包含有关Hadoop集群的详细信息,例如集群状态、节点信息、作业信息等。#### 步骤3:使用Hadoop Web UI调试集群配置通过Hadoop Web UI,您可以查看Hadoop集群的配置文件,并查找可能的配置问题。例如,您可以查看Hadoop集群的配置文件,以确保所有配置项都已正确设置。您还可以查看Hadoop集群的日志文件,以查找可能的配置问题。### 3. 使用Hadoop命令行工具进行远程调试除了使用SSH和Hadoop Web UI进行远程调试外,您还可以使用Hadoop命令行工具来远程调试Hadoop集群配置。Hadoop命令行工具是一组用于管理和操作Hadoop集群的命令行工具。#### 步骤1:使用Hadoop命令行工具查看集群配置您可以使用以下命令查看Hadoop集群的配置文件:```bashhadoop config -get <配置项>```例如,如果您想查看Hadoop集群的`fs.defaultFS`配置项,可以使用以下命令:```bashhadoop config -get fs.defaultFS```#### 步骤2:使用Hadoop命令行工具调试集群配置除了查看Hadoop集群的配置文件外,您还可以使用Hadoop命令行工具来调试集群配置。例如,如果您想更改Hadoop集群的`fs.defaultFS`配置项,可以使用以下命令:```bashhadoop config -set fs.defaultFS <新值>```### 总结在本文中,我们介绍了三种远程调试Hadoop集群配置的方法:使用SSH、使用Hadoop Web UI和使用Hadoop命令行工具。通过这些方法,您可以方便地调试Hadoop集群配置,以确保Hadoop集群能够正常运行。希望本文对您有所帮助。广告文字&链接:申请试用&https://www.dtstack.com/?src=bbs申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。